Hyaluronic acid (HA)-based hydrogels have many promising
potential applications in tissue engineering and other medical
devices such as implants and drug/cell carriers due to their
outstanding biological and chemical properties. This chapter
discusses the biology and chemistry of HA and its chemical
derivertization, fabrication methods of HA hydrogels, and the
potentialapplicationsofHAhydrogelsasascaffoldfortissueengi-
neering and asa carrier for cell delivery and pharmaceuticals.
